In 2 Chronicles 5 Solomon brings the ark of the covenant into the completed temple. The priests and Levites consecrate themselves, the people unite in praise, and the glory of the Lord fills the house. This episode highlights how true worship centers on God’s presence, His covenant Word, and His glory revealed in Christ.Listen
